if status is not set assume online

This commit is contained in:
Baris Soner Usakli
2014-02-06 18:40:01 -05:00
parent a1807f3e12
commit a142789c25
2 changed files with 4 additions and 1 deletions

View File

@@ -55,6 +55,7 @@ SocketUser.isOnline = function(socket, uid, callback) {
}
var online = module.parent.exports.isUserOnline(uid);
if(!online) {
status = 'offline';
}
@@ -204,6 +205,8 @@ SocketUser.loadMore = function(socket, data, callback) {
});
};
SocketUser.setStatus = function(socket, status, callback) {
var server = require('./index');
user.setUserField(socket.uid, 'status', status, function(err) {